Chloride-bound form of a copper nitrite reductase from Alcaligenes faecals
X-RAY DIFFRACTION
Crystallization
Crystalization Experiments | ||||
---|---|---|---|---|
ID | Method | pH | Temperature | Details |
1 | VAPOR DIFFUSION, SITTING DROP | 4.1 | 293 | 1:1 mixture of the purified protein solution (40 mg/ml) and a reservoir solution composed of 100 mM sodium acetate (pH 4.1) and 7% PEG 4000 |
